Abstract

An analytical study is performed to examine the laminar flow of an electrically-conducting elasto-viscous fluid (Walters's liquidB′) past an infinite porous flat plate to a step function change in suction velocity in the presence of a transverse magnetic field. The influence of the various parameters, entering in the problem, on the velocity field and shearing stress is extensively discussed.
